How To make Carrot Top Soup
1 c Black-eyed peas, soaked
Overnight 1/2 c Dried split peas
1/2 c Pearl barley
3 qt Water
1 T Cold-pressed olive oil (or
Use your favorite fat free Liquid) 1/2 lg Onion, chopped
2 md Carrots, sliced
4 Carrot tops (greens only,
Stems removed, chopped) 1 lg Mustard greens, chopped
1 Leek, sliced
1 c Green beans, broken into
1=D3 sections [sic]
1 lg Potato, unpeeled, diced
1/2 Bay leaf
1/4 ts Thyme
1/4 ts Tarragon
1/4 ts Savory
1 ts Salt
1 ds Pepper
1. In a large pot, place the black-eyed peas, split
peas, pearl barley,=20 and water and simmer until the beans are tender, about 45 minutes. 2. In a skillet heat the olive oil (or other liquid).
Add the onions and saute, covered, 10 minutes or until the onions begin to brown. Turn off the heat under the onions and pour about 1/2 C of the bean cooking water into the skillet and mix well.=20 2. When the beans are cooked, add the onions and all
the other ingredients to the bean pot and cook another 30 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ender. Serve
in large soup bowls with generous servings of fresh whole wheat or black bread.=20 From _High_Road_To_Health_, by Lindsey Wagner and Ariane Spade. Posted by "D. Cowherd" to the Fatfree Digest [Volume 13 Issue 23] Dec. 23, 1994.

Easy Vegan Carrot-Top Vegetable Soup Recipe
Easy Vegan Carrot Top Vegetable Soup Recipe
Ingredients:
2 tablespoons coconut oil
2 cups chopped carrots
3 stalks celery with leaves, chopped
1 white onion, sliced
3 cloves garlic, minced
3 whole star anise pods
6 1/3 cups vegetable broth
1/2 cup stemmed and chopped carrot tops
1/4 cup chopped fresh basil
1 tablespoon chopped fresh tarragon
salt and ground black pepper to taste (optional
Directions:
Heat coconut o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add carrots, celery, onion, garlic, and star anise; cook and stir until onion is translucent, 5 to 7 minutes. Pour in vegetable broth; bring to a boil.
Stir carrot tops, basil, and tarragon into the pot; simmer until wilted, about 5 minutes. Season with salt and pepper. Discard star anise before serving.
